65 Feared Dead in Spanish Train Wreck
Barcelona Spain Sept 26 A death toll of at least 65 was feared after a head on collision of two passenger trains wrecking four coaches and damaging two others in heavy rain about 15 miles west of Barcelona. Survivors aided 120 injured with twelve dying before hospitals.

Benes Replies To Roosevelts Peace Plea On World Crises
President Benes of Czechoslovakia tells President Roosevelt that war can be avoided in the Czech German dispute and vows to defend his nation if attacked. Hull broadens Roosevelts peace plea to include Poland and Hungary as cabinet meets to discuss Europe’s crisis.

Roosevelt message to Hitler and Benes warns of war risk
President Roosevelt declares Europe faces immediate danger from potential war and urges pacific settlement. He cites Kellogg Briand Pact obligations, arbitration treaties, and urges Hitler and Benes to continue negotiations for a peaceful, just solution to disputes.

Chamberlain Sends New Appeal to Hitler in London
London dispatch reports Prime Minister Chamberlain sent an urgent personal appeal to Hitler amid French backed efforts to avert war. Paris and London coordinate joint defense while Britain and France prepare for possible conflict as Czechoslovakia resists German demands on the Sudetenland.

Hitler Signals Claim of Sudetenland in German Hold
Adolf Hitler announced plans to place the Sudeten region of Czechoslovakia under German sovereignty and warned Benes he must seek peace or face action. Britain and France pledged to defend Czechs, with London stating they would aid France and urge settlement by free negotiation to prevent a tragedy.

Hitler Declares Germany and Italy Stand Together
Berlin reports Hitler told a crowd that Germany and Italy would stand as a solid bloc if needed. He said Czechoslovakia’s demands were his last territorial claim, but warned it could be kept if others refused disarmament.
